MySQL查看当前连接的简单方法(mysql 查看连接)
MySQL是一个流行的多用户、多线程、关系数据库管理系统,它支持多个不同类型的会话,每个会话有自己的状态、变量和权限。有时候,我们可能需要查看当前MySQL服务器连接情况,这可以帮助我们更快、更好地管理数据库。MySQL查看当前连接可以通过简单的几行SQL语句来完成。
首先,我们可以查看当前数据库的连接的最基本的SQL语句:
“`SQL
SHOW PROCESSLIST;
它会列出当前所有连接的信息,包括ID、用户、主机、状态,以及正在执行的查询语句。
如果想更详细的查看某个连接的具体信息,可以使用以下SQL语句:
```SQLSHOW FULL PROCESSLIST WHERE ID=xx;
其中xx是指定ID,这条语句返回更详细的数据,比如时间戳、IP地址、连接耗时等。
另外,也可以使用系统函数来查看MySQL已连接的客户端状态:
“`SQL
SELECT * FROM information_schema.processlist;
这条语句会返回更多信息,比如客户端使用的字符集、客户端连接请求以及客户端套接字。
总而言之,使用上面提到的SQL语句可以简单方便地查看MySQL当前连接情况,可以更好地管理数据库。